Ironically, the rocker's exit came after a rock-themed performance show, where he had taken on Derek and The Dominoes hit 'Layla'.
"I'd like to send my thankyou from the bottom of my heart that I've been able to connect with so wide an audience," said the 22-year-old afterwards. A season high of 3.35 million votes had been cast, just shy of the 3.6 million votes received in last season's finale.
Joining Palmer in the bottom three were the other two rockers: Suzi Rawn, 22, and Rex Goudie, 19.
The remaining five - Rawn, Goudie, Melissa O'Neil, Casey LeBlanc and Aaron Walpole - will pay tribute to Canadian rock and roll band The Guess Who in next week's show.
